Abstract

1,4,5,8-Tetraazaphenanthrenemetal tetracarbonyl complexes (metal = Cr, Mo, W) have been synthesized. The CO force constants show that there is more backbonding in these complexes than in the analogous 1,10-phenanthroline complexes, because of the two additional electron-withdrawing nitrogen atoms. The M→ L CT transitions show a strong bathochromic shift relative to the corresponding o-phenanthroline complexes.
